Q: Is 9,493,834 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 9,493,834 is a composite number.

Why is 9,493,834 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 9,493,834 can be evenly divided by 1 2 7 14 461 922 1,471 2,942 3,227 6,454 10,297 20,594 678,131 1,356,262 4,746,917 and 9,493,834, with no remainder.

Since 9,493,834 cannot be divided by just 1 and 9,493,834, it is a composite number.
